Commit graph

33 commits

Author SHA1 Message Date
Juvenn Woo
affeb65d00
Try to use openjdk for travis build 2019-04-10 12:13:59 +08:00
Michael Klishin
805383f1ec
Back to dev version 2018-12-10 15:28:35 +03:00
Michael Klishin
3a94b2a805
Move the sleep to .travis.yml
Since it's only really necessary in CI scenarios.
2018-12-10 15:21:42 +03:00
Chris Broome
8102c42888
TravisCI: change dist to xenial
- Change distribution to `xenial`
- Remove custom mongodb 4.0 installation since xenial ships with 4.0
- Increase wait time from 5 to 15 seconds
2018-12-04 23:03:14 -05:00
Michael Klishin
89e8538d91
Drop JDK 7 tests on Travis 2018-04-10 14:29:23 +03:00
Xtreak
dc61982ced
Add JDK 9 to Travis 2018-03-17 11:12:23 +05:30
冯忠孝
79387a694a This job is running on container-based infrastructure, which does not allow use of 'sudo', setuid, and setgid executables.
If you require sudo, add 'sudo: required' to your .travis.yml
2017-11-18 12:36:43 +08:00
冯忠孝
993bb038d9 ci test tip
No command 'lein2' found, did you mean:
test mongodb version up to 3.5
2017-11-18 12:14:55 +08:00
Michael Klishin
4e9f041ce9 Install MongoDB 3.0 before running tests 2015-09-25 01:45:38 +03:00
Michael Klishin
56d16a4cee Test 3.0.x, 2.1.x is no longer maintained 2015-09-25 01:31:23 +03:00
Michael Klishin
a500638891 Print MongoDB version on Travis 2015-09-25 01:31:11 +03:00
Michael Klishin
bb626c5320 Don't run CI against this WIP branch 2015-02-21 17:47:23 +03:00
Michael Klishin
37e94ebcd5 Drop JDK 6 2014-06-01 17:18:08 +04:00
Michael Klishin
081a7fc3d6 Enable JDK 8 on travis 2014-06-01 17:13:38 +04:00
Michael Klishin
957650dfe3 Run CI against a single Clojure version for now
Some compilation artifacts are not cleared on travis :/
2013-08-17 18:04:38 +04:00
Michael Klishin
ec9c57f467 Make sure to clean and recompile version-sensitive Java sources before each CI run 2013-03-08 13:43:16 +04:00
Michael S. Klishin
e3ee17dee7 Switch to services: on travis 2012-08-28 00:34:31 +04:00
Michael S. Klishin
fd832a70eb Revert "allow_failures for OpenJDK 6 :("
This reverts commit 656ba51c26.

There is still hope.
2012-07-11 23:52:54 +04:00
Michael S. Klishin
656ba51c26 allow_failures for OpenJDK 6 :( 2012-07-11 23:42:15 +04:00
Michael S. Klishin
828e7981f0 .travis.yml tweaks 2012-06-27 10:08:23 +04:00
Michael S. Klishin
e34340bbaa Back to CI profile for CI 2012-06-16 06:48:49 +04:00
Michael S. Klishin
3a948667d5 Fight Java with Java
Make our own version of DBRef that is exactly like the original but has one extra constructor and
implements clojure.lang.IDeref so it is possible to @dereference such refs.

This is only one small step in a proper, Clojuric, easy to use DBRef support. We may tack more Monger-specific
extensions to our DBRef implementation later.

As sang by Jetallica:

Do unto others as they have done unto you
but what in the hell is this world coming to?

Blow the universe into nothingness
nuclear warfare shall lay us to rest

Fight Java with Java
ending is near
fight Java with Java
bursting with fear
2012-06-14 19:28:40 +04:00
Michael S. Klishin
eecc07d8d6 Enable testing against multiple JDKs on travis-ci.org (unreleased feature) 2012-05-30 20:58:28 +04:00
Michael S. Klishin
7d595874aa Sonatype snapshots repo is having a bad day 2012-05-27 22:28:28 +04:00
Michael S. Klishin
29d97f611d Try excluding the test that drops databases from CI 2012-04-16 00:41:43 +04:00
Michael S. Klishin
d6adb6c0e5 Test against 1 Clojure version on travis-ci.org until we figure out how to reseed credentials after DB is dropped 2012-04-16 00:36:13 +04:00
Michael S. Klishin
55a78d55b3 Switch to using Leiningen 2 aliases 2012-03-13 21:38:42 +04:00
Michael S. Klishin
5df187c596 Migrate to Leiningen 2 2012-03-10 22:13:39 +04:00
Michael S. Klishin
24d06b76d6 Use lein-multi to test against Clojure 1.3.0 and Clojure 1.4.0[-beta1] 2012-02-04 02:03:24 +04:00
Michael S. Klishin
d2408faea6 Introduce monger.core/authenticate 2012-02-02 09:53:26 +04:00
Michael S. Klishin
eed03f9b44 Revert "Temporarily remove m2/settings.xml on travis-ci.org until new VM images are deployed"
This reverts commit 0ec6b5ce97.

New images without problematic .m2/settings.xml are now live.
2012-01-29 19:38:21 +04:00
Michael S. Klishin
0ec6b5ce97 Temporarily remove m2/settings.xml on travis-ci.org until new VM images are deployed 2012-01-29 08:14:57 +04:00
Michael S. Klishin
c1d45cf543 Of course we will be using travis-ci.org 2011-09-11 14:40:15 +04:00